Inside the story of Working Man
Working Man centers on a premise that unfolds like this: When the last factory in a small Rust Belt town closes its doors, an unlikely hero emerges in dutiful, quiet Allery Parkes. A career employee of the factory, the aging Allery can't reconcile how to live a life simply sitting at home doing nothing. Against the advice and pleas of his loving wife Iola, he forms an unlikely friendship with his charismatic neighbor Walter Brewer in order to revive the defunct factory.

Cast and characters of Working Man
Working Man is anchored by Peter Gerety, Billy Brown, Talia Shire, and J. Salome Martinez, working under the direction of Robert Jury. The chemistry between the leads is one of the production's quiet strengths.
